Few firearms carry the visual authority of a Colt Single Action Army. Fewer still rise to the level of factory Master engraving. This 1978 Royal Blue Colt SAA is one of those rare revolvers where history, artistry, and condition converge.
Finished in deep Royal Blue and chambered in .45 Colt, this example features Colt’s Master “D” level factory engraving, an elevated standard of embellishment reserved for revolvers destined to stand apart. The coverage is bold and confident, with flowing American scrollwork extending across the barrel, cylinder, frame, trigger guard, backstrap, and ejector housing. The engraving is sharp and deliberate, cut with balance and restraint rather than excess.
What immediately catches the eye is the vivid case coloring of the frame. The hues, rich coppers, blues, and subtle violets, create dramatic contrast against the blackened cylinder and barrel. Under close inspection, the scrollwork continues seamlessly across the cylinder, each flute engraved with feathered accents that catch the light beautifully. The hammer retains a polished profile, adding a final touch of refinement to the overall silhouette.
The black grips feature checkering with Colt medallions and patriotic eagle motifs, reinforcing the revolver’s unmistakably American heritage. Even the smallest details, engraved screws, decorated backstrap, and meticulously finished trigger guard, reflect the level of care applied to this piece at the factory.
Accompanied by a Colt presentation case with gold script lining, this revolver presents exactly as a Master-engraved Single Action Army should: dignified, powerful, and unmistakably Colt.
